CONVERTING TDS TO EC The Milwaukee TDS Pen, like all TDS meters, provides a measure of Total Dissolved Solids (ppm) reading, of contaminates per unit of volume in a solution. TDS/PPM is often converted to uS/cm. Different scales include the 500 scale, 650 scale and the 700 scale. Your TDS/PPM readings can be approximately converted to uS/cm as shown in the examples below. 1 ppm = 2 uS/cm on the 0.5 factor scale 1 ppm = 1.43 µS/cm on the 442 scale or .70 factor scale Thank you for considering Milwaukee to help you take your results to the next level.   Take control of your water quality today with the Milwaukee CD600 – compact, dependable, and ready for whatever challenge your water throws your way.

Proper Care & Maintenance pH meters usually start performing poorly because of problems with the probe. The two parts of the pH probe that cause problems are the glass sensing bulb and the reference junction. SENSING BULB The glass bulb loses sensitivity with use and will eventually fail. This is true of all pH probes. REFERENCE JUNCTION The reference junction is a small hole that allows the meter to compare the sample to a reference. The reading is generated based on the electrical difference between the sample and reference. If the junction hole gets clogged, the pH electrode will no longer function. You can extend the life of your pH electrode in the following ways. CLEANING AND STORAGE All pH sensors have a limited life and response time gets longer with age. Properly maintaining your pH pen tester will give you fast, accurate results for longer. So, be sure to order the Milwaukee codes MA9015 and MA9016 at checkout time! This will be needed to help clean and condition the pH electrode before use! STORAGE The pH probe needs to be kept hydrated. Long periods of dry storage will damage the sensitivity of the probe. Allowing the probe to dry out may also result in the junction hole getting clogged. Storing in pH probe storage solution MA9015 or pH calibration buffers will help address both these issues. Do not store in tap water and DI water. This will damage the sensitivity of the probe. The best way to store the probe is with the probe's cap filled with storage solution or calibration buffer and the cap tightened to prevent leakage. It is also recommended that to store the electrode upright to further reduce the potential for leakage. CLEANING Residue from the sample can impact the sensitivity of the sensing bulb and clog the junction. This is especially true if the sample has a lot of organic material. We recommend regularly soaking your electrode in cleaning solution MA9016. CALIBRATION The pH sensing bulbs become less sensitive over time so make sure that you are calibrating regularly to keep your PRO Plus pH meter accurate. Also, calibrate after cleaning or a long period of storage. The proper cleaning and storing of pH probes is the best way to maximize their life. The average life span of a pH probe or electrode is 12 to 18 months. Keeping the pH probe stored properly and cleaned periodically will extend its longevity and provide faster response and more accurate readings with the meter.

DESCRIPTION PH-MAIN kit is set of storage and cleaning solutions designed to extend the life of your pH or ORP electrode. Keeping your sensor clean during calibration and measurement ensures accurate and repeatable readings. The pH sensor needs to be hydrated for the ion exchange process to occur. Putting storage solution in the probe cap before storage will keep your pH or ORP sensor hydrated and ready for the next use. If the probe sensor should become dry, storage solution can be used for reconditioning. Included in the kit is pH storage solution (MA9015) and pH cleaning solution (MA9016). All bottles are 230 mL.
